Social Work Adult Services in Falkirk is currently undergoing a wide-scale service transformation and as part of this the Care Home Assurance and Review Team has recently been made permanent. The team will focus on completing statutory reviews of outcomes of adults over 18 who are living permanently in a care home. It will also support quality assurance, monitoring in care homes and improvement of outcomes for adults who live in care homes.
We are looking for enthusiastic and motivated Social Workers /Occupational Therapists who are passionate about improving outcomes for people living in care homes.
You will adopt a person -centered approach that focuses on the adult and their carer/family members whilst undertaking outcome focused assessments and reviews. You will be expected to fulfil the role of delegated guardian for adults in care homes and review the powers accordingly. You will be familiar with Health and Social Care Standards: My Support, my Life and you will complete monitoring of these standards. You will support improvement and contribute to quality assurance in care homes You will participate in duty systems and rotas relevant to CHART and along with colleagues, you will be expected to contribute to the development of innovative ways of working to ensure that adults living in care homes outcomes are improved.
Experience of working in a community social care or health setting and knowledge of Community Care legislation is essential as is a strong commitment to multi -agency working.
You must be a Social Worker with a DipSW, CSS, or CQSW and registration with SSSC is essential or hold a relevant Occupational Therapy qualification and be registered with the HCPC .
You must have the ability to travel as per service demand.

About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
